Medicare typically does not cover walk-in showers for general comfort or convenience. However, if a healthcare provider deems it a medical necessity due to a specific condition, there might be coverage under Medicare's durable medical equipment (DME) benefit. It's advisable to confirm your specific plan benefits and discuss it with your physician.
The best type of walk-in shower for your Rochester home really depends on your needs. For maximum safety and ease of use, a curbless or zero-threshold shower is highly recommended. Consider features like built-in benches, grab bars, and the type of door that best suits your available space and mobility.

Some disadvantages can include the initial cost, which might be higher than a standard shower unit. Depending on the size, it could require more bathroom floor space. Proper waterproofing is critical to prevent future water damage. However, the enhanced safety and accessibility are significant advantages for many Rochester residents.
